A Storage Technique for XML Documents based on Object-Relational Database  

Kim, Ji-Sim (Dept.of Computer, Ewah Wonan's University)
Lee, Ki-Ho (Dept.of Computer, Ewah Wonan's University)
Abstract
As XML has been proposed a standard format for organizing and exchanging data in the internet, many applications on managing XML data have been developed. Especially, there are many studies for storing XML documents. It is important to evaluate the performance for efficient storage techniques. In this work, we suggest an efficient technique for storing XML documents using an object-relational database model. We verify the efficiency of a new storage technique through the performance evaluation on XML storage techniques. The contributions of this paper is that we suggest an efficient storage technique using an existing data management model and evaluate the performance for storage techniques for XML documents including an new storage technique.
